- Forum_for_the_Future abstract "For the Bahrain event, see Forum for the Future (Bahrain 2005)Forum for the Future is a British registered charity and non-profit organisation with a mission to promote sustainable development. It has an annual turnover of around £4.5 million and employs 66 staff. The current CEO is Sally Uren. They work in the United Kingdom, United States and India.Its vision is of \"businesses and communities thriving in a future that’s environmentally sustainable and socially just\". It runs partnerships with more than 100 organisations across business and the public sector to incorporate the principles of sustainable development. Forum specialises in futures work, innovation and capacity building.It runs a Masters course, 'Masters in Leadership for Sustainable Development', which has been running since the inception of Forum for the Future. This is run in partnership with the University of Middlesex and the Leadership Trust.It was founded in 1996, by Paul Ekins, Sara Parkin and Jonathon Porritt.".
